I typically recommend hard over soft as I don't really care for the soft wax style texture, iirc hard and soft doesnt change durability (hard vs soft) however what is in them can, although all of the dodos seem similar they contain different ingredients
RR: carnauba wax, candelilla wax, beeswax
HC: first clas Brazilian carnauba, Candelilla wax
BA: yellow beeswax, Banana-oil, Brazilian carnauba
OC: rich-orange-oil, first clas Brazilian carnauba, yellow beeswax
PH: montan wax + Brazilian Beeswax
BV: carnauba wax, montan wax, jojoba oil
LF: first clas Brazilian carnauba, white beeswax, rich coconut oil
DW: coconut oil, almond oil, white beeswax, white carnauba wax
